Federal law requires the District of Columbia to adopt a plan to allocate the low-income housing tax credits (LIHTC) to projects based on federally mandated requirements and priority needs determined by the District.

The Housing Production Trust Fund Act of 1988 as amended (D.C. Law 7-202, effective March 16, 1989) requires that the Mayor shall transmit to the Council a Housing Production Trust Fund Annual Report for the prior fiscal year.

The Housing Production Trust Fund (HPTF) is a financing resource used to produce and preserve affordable housing in the District of Columbia.
